Course Content
This qualification has all 23 mandatory units structured around three themes:
• Theme 1: Health and well-being
You’ll look at supporting children’s development through healthy eating and exercise. You’ll study local and national initiatives aimed at keeping children fit and healthy, the importance of sleep for babies and young children, SIDS prevention, and common childhood illnesses. You’ll also explore the ways in which you can support children’s emotional wellbeing, and what you need to know about taking care of children who are unwell.
• Theme 2: Legislation, frameworks and professional practice
You’ll understand legislation as it relates to the safeguarding, protection and welfare of children. You’ll study how to use legislation relating to the health and safety of children and to follow legislation relating to equality, diversity and inclusive practice. The importance of working in partnership as well as how essential it is to engage in professional development
• Theme 3: Play, development and learning for school readiness
You’ll learn about the importance of supporting children’s development through play. You’ll find out how to support emergent literacy and mathematical skills, ways in which you can support a child in their transition to school, and strategies for supporting cognitive skills. You’ll discover the ways in which you can support children with additional needs, and how you can use observation, assessment, and planning to promote and support child development. Finally, you’ll learn how to use longitudinal studies observe, assess, and plan for children’s needs.

Level 3 qualifications aim to facilitate progression to higher level study, which requires knowledge and skills different from those gained at levels 1 and 2. Level 3 qualifications enable learners to:
apply factual, procedural and theoretical subject knowledge
use relevant knowledge and methods to address complex, non-routine problems
interpret and evaluate relevant information and ideas
understand the nature of the area of study or work
demonstrate an awareness of different perspectives and approaches
identify, select and use appropriate cognitive and practical skills
use appropriate research to inform actions
review and evaluate the effectiveness of their own methods
